Последняя версия DataExpress 3 beta от 24 декабря 2017 года. Скачать.

Найдено 252 результата

rausNT
Вт янв 09, 2018 5:38 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

piksel34 писал(а):Согласен всё переделываю по классике


если есть возможность, скинте посмотреть потом что у Вас получилось.
(т.к. работаю в девелопменте - с профессиональной точки зрения интересно взглянуть).
rausNT
Вт янв 09, 2018 4:42 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

jurist23rus писал(а):. Классическую схему организации ваших данных привёл RausNT на своей картинке.


а разве можно как то по другому организовать данные в реляционной БД?
rausNT
Вт янв 09, 2018 4:38 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

piksel34 писал(а):Поэтому нужна таблица в таблице )))


а что будете делать если Ваш договор допустим 7777777777 в "Аренде" выберут несколько раз? Как на картинке
договор 7777777.PNG
договор 7777777.PNG (16.16 КБ) 77 просмотров
rausNT
Вт янв 09, 2018 3:56 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

и еще "осталось дней" само при смене даты не будет рассчитывать

Код: Выделить всё

DAYSBETWEEN([Срок действия], DATE)


и индексации (если у Вас их не 2 всего) лучше тоже подчиненной таблицей сделать и выдергивать значения в договор.

индексации.PNG
индексации.PNG (8.91 КБ) 91 просмотр
rausNT
Вт янв 09, 2018 3:46 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

Мне кажется проблемы возможны, т.к. тут лишняя связь "один ко многим" Допустим в "Аренде" кто то создаст две записи с одним номером договора. И соответственно часть начислений будет по одной записи в "Аренде", а часть по другой и это приведет к искажению начислений. А п...
rausNT
Вт янв 09, 2018 3:26 pm
Форум: Функции и выражения DataExpress
Тема: Помогите с фильтрацией.
Ответы: 33
Просмотры: 396

Re: Помогите с фильтрацией.

Более того форма "Платежи по аренде" это, фактически, оторванный кусок от формы "Аренда". Зачем такое решение? Отрывали зачем? Наверное правильнее "Аренду" изменить на "Начисления по аренде" и соответственно привязать таблицы по № договора. тогда будет связь ...
rausNT
Вт янв 09, 2018 12:52 pm
Форум: Функции и выражения DataExpress
Тема: Массовые вычисления
Ответы: 71
Просмотры: 1140

Re: Массовые вычисления

jurist23rus писал(а):QueryUpdate в j-модуле.


Спасибо! Видимо не обновил модуль :D
rausNT
Вт янв 09, 2018 12:11 pm
Форум: Функции и выражения DataExpress
Тема: Массовые вычисления
Ответы: 71
Просмотры: 1140

Re: Массовые вычисления

на последних сборках этот скрипт не дает сработать кнопке с массовыми вычислениями. procedure BtnClick(Sender:TObject); begin dxQueryGrid1.Refresh; end; procedure Form_Create; begin // dxButton2.OnClick:=@BtnClick; end; Кажется видел функцию, которая обновляет запрос, но сейчас не могу найти...
rausNT
Сб дек 30, 2017 11:04 am
Форум: Ошибки (баги) в DataExpress
Тема: Баг при заполнение клиентов с обьекта
Ответы: 23
Просмотры: 405

Re: Баг при заполнение клиентов с обьекта

2. Прописываете в свойстве поля "Значение по-умолчанию" выражение, например concat ([Фамилия], ' ', [Имя], ' ', [Отчество], ' ', [Дата рождения], ' ', [Ещё что-то]) :) гениально же! Но не будет ли нормально работать связь если в старой записи сменить допустим поле с фамилией?
rausNT
Пт дек 29, 2017 9:07 am
Форум: Формы. Дизайнер. (компоненты и свойства)
Тема: текст в сторон
Ответы: 12
Просмотры: 230

Re: текст в сторон

наверное как арабскими буквами справа-налево?

Перейти к расширенному поиску